Financial consultation: a financial consultant, also known as a financial advisor, offers advice about money management, servicing both individuals and businesses. Most people come to financial consultants looking for guidance on how to reach their long term financial goals, which may include a debt management plan, investment advice and/or developing a savings plan. A business will often hire a financial consultant to get advice on managing money programs for its employees

Married couples will sometimes get advice from a fifinancial consultant when they are planning to expand their family. They may have questions about how to get a good mortgage rate, when to start a college fund, or when to start saving for retirement. A financial consultant can offer guidance in all of these areas.

Corporations also sometimes need assistance in dealing with financial challenges. A business may turn to a financial consultant for help with budget issues, or for advice on how to manage the company’s debt. Some companies will even have a financial consultant answer employee questions about their benefits and retirement plan
